Trademarking your business name means registering it with the Trademark Registry under the Trade Marks Act, 1999, so that it legally belongs only to you across India. Once registered, you get the exclusive right to use that name for your goods or services, the right to use the ® symbol, and the legal standing to stop others from using an identical or deceptively similar name.
Many business owners assume registering a company name with the MCA or a GST number automatically protects their brand name — it does not. Only a registered trademark gives you nationwide, enforceable ownership of your business name.

We check the business name against existing trademarks in the same and related classes to assess registrability and reduce objection risk.
We collect your identity/business proof and draft the User Affidavit confirming the date you started using the business name.
Your application is filed online with the Trademark Registry under the correct class, and you receive an application number instantly.
A Trademark Examiner reviews the application and may raise an objection, which we respond to on your behalf if it occurs.
An accepted mark is published in the Trademark Journal for 4 months, allowing third parties to raise opposition, if any.
If unopposed, the Registry issues the Trademark Registration Certificate and you can start using the ® symbol.

Yes. You can file a word mark application for your business name alone, without a logo. A word mark protects the name in any font, style, or colour, which is often broader protection than a logo-only trademark.

The application is filed within 24–48 hours of receiving your documents. Full registration, including examination and the 4-month publication period, typically takes 8 to 18 months if there is no objection or opposition.
No. Company or LLP name registration with the MCA only confirms availability for incorporation. It does not stop another business from trademarking the same or a similar name. Only trademark registration gives nationwide legal ownership.
A User Affidavit is a sworn declaration stating the date from which you have been using the business name. It is required when you claim "proposed to be used" is not applicable, or when claiming prior use to strengthen the application.
It is risky. If the name is identical or deceptively similar to an existing registered or pending trademark in the same class, the Registry can object and the owner can oppose it. We run an availability search first to reduce this risk.
Yes. A Trademark Registered with the Indian Trademark Registry gives you exclusive rights across the entire country for the classes of goods or services you registered under.
Yes. A registered trademark is valid for 10 years from the date of registration and must be renewed every 10 years to keep it active indefinitely. We also handle trademark renewal filings.
